LaVerne "Vern" A. Folz, 88, Wausau, died Saturday, April 7, 2012 at Aspirus Wausau Hospital.
He was born July 31, 1923 in Marshfield, son of the late Matthew and Agnes (Martin) Folz. On May 3, 1947 he married Dolores Kottmeyer in Marshfield and she preceded him in death on October 23, 2002. On August 4, 2010 he married Dolores Haas in Mosinee. She survives.
During World War II, Vern served his country in the United States Army 341st Engineers for three years and was a member of the American Legion Montgomery Plant Post No. 10, Wausau.
Vern was the manager at Leath Furniture for 33 years and after his retirement worked at Wausau Medical Center for over 15 years. He was a devoted Packer fan, avid bowler, golfer and loved to play cards with his children and grandchildren. Vern was a member of the Stettin Lions Club, Knights of Columbus, Thomas Moore Club and volunteered in many capacities at the Church of St. Anne.
Survivors include his wife, Dolores Haas-Folz, Wausau; one daughter, Pat (Richard) Czeck, Victoria, Minnesota; three sons, Dennis (Nancy) Folz, Fairfield Glade, Tennessee, Gary (Beth) Folz, Princeton, Illinois. and Mark (Elizabeth) Folz, Wausau; four grandchildren, Matt and Brian Folz, Dr. Hillary (Dr. Kai) Voris and Jeff Folz; four step-sons, Gilbert (Ann) Haas, Glen Haas, Gregory (Tammy) Haas and Gaylen (Jenny) Haas; six step-grandchildren, Emily, Olivia, Trevor, Tyler, Brittany and Briella Haas; one sister, Lucille Specht, Hot Springs Village, Arkansas.
Besides his parents and first wife, Dolores, he was preceded in death by two brothers, Dale and Helmuth Folz and three sisters, Birdetha Kohlbeck, Della Folz and Irene Ganster.
